The Importance of Product Positioning and Learning in Public
In the fast-paced world of product management, successful product positioning can make all the difference in gaining a competitive edge. It allows companies to define what customers perceive and want, giving them the power to shape market demand. Furthermore, with the rise of new markets and disruptive products, product positioning becomes even more crucial in redefining customer preferences.
One strategy that has gained traction in recent years is the "land and expand" approach. This strategy involves offering a low barrier for customers to try a product, with the intention of gradually expanding its reach and impact. An excellent example of this is the use of mobile apps for peer-to-peer payments, which have disrupted the traditional banking industry. By allowing users to download a single app for various services, these apps have successfully positioned themselves as convenient and versatile options for financial transactions.
However, the concept of product positioning goes beyond just entering new markets or introducing disruptive products. It also plays a significant role in accelerating the transition to sustainable energy. For instance, in the case of 3-wheel, reverse trike EVs, product positioning can be pivotal in influencing consumer perceptions and preferences. By emphasizing the environmental benefits and cost-effectiveness of these vehicles, companies can encourage more individuals to adopt sustainable transportation options.
To effectively position products, product managers must consider multiple factors. One such factor is the range of products available across different price points. By offering a variety of products, companies can cater to a broader customer base and enhance their product positioning relative to the competitive landscape. This approach allows them to target different segments of the market while maintaining a consistent brand identity and value proposition.
Careful positioning between multiple products can also be used as a product strategy to bias customer preference towards a specific product. By highlighting unique features, benefits, or use cases, companies can guide customers towards a particular product that aligns with their needs and desires. This strategic positioning not only helps companies differentiate themselves from competitors but also increases the likelihood of customers choosing their product over alternatives.
Additionally, product positioning can facilitate strategy with phased deployments. This is particularly relevant in industries that involve the sales and services of wearables, smart devices, and other smart hardware technologies. Negotiating the scope and terms for an initial deployment allows companies to validate key business assumptions before expanding their offerings. By strategically positioning their product during this phase, companies can gather valuable feedback from early adopters, refine their offerings, and ensure a successful full-scale deployment.
While product positioning is crucial for success in the business world, it is equally important for individuals to adopt a growth mindset and embrace continuous learning. Learning in public has emerged as a powerful approach to accelerate learning and build a supportive network of like-minded individuals.
When learning in public, it is essential to acknowledge that making mistakes and being wrong are part of the learning process. Genuine learners attract the attention and support of others who are willing to help. By openly embracing our limits and vulnerabilities, we create an environment that encourages collaboration and knowledge sharing. Platforms like Stackoverflow and Reddit provide excellent opportunities to ask and answer questions, while avoiding closed communities like Slack and Discord ensures a more public and inclusive learning experience.
In the pursuit of knowledge, it is crucial to create the resources and content we wish we had found when we were learning. By sharing our insights, experiences, and code libraries, we not only help others but also solidify our own understanding of the subject matter. Teaching workshops, attending conferences, and summarizing what we have learned are all effective ways to contribute to the collective knowledge pool.
Ultimately, the key to successful learning in public is to focus on personal growth rather than external validation. Metrics like "claps," retweets, stars, or upvotes may provide some satisfaction, but they should not be the sole measure of success. The true benefit of helping others and sharing our knowledge lies in the long-term impact it has on our own growth and development.
